I have a scope mount on my 870 that bolts onto thereceiver by replacing the 2 pins in the trigger assembly. It is easy to change out the barrels, but I hate having to re sight for slugs in the fall and turkey loads in the spring. I just bought a second scope mount and a NWTF 2x32 Simmons shotgun scope that I plan on sighting n with my turkey loads this spring.My plan is to have one scope sighted for turkeyloadswith my vented rib barrel and one sighted in for slugs. I think there will be less work when I put the other scope back on this fall as I'm currently shooting 50 yard clover leaf patterns with my smoothbore barrel. I'm sure I'll have to re-zero every season, buthopefully not by that much.
